Ty-Laur Johnson is a junior guard who leads San Diego in scoring at 15.0 points per game this season. He is a disruptive defender, averaging 2.2 steals per game. He is money at the free throw line (82.6%), making him reliable in crunch time.
A Brooklyn native who came up through the AAU circuit before landing at Louisville as a freshman, Ty-Laur Johnson spent two seasons in the ACC at Wake Forest, averaging 6.1 points and 2.7 assists in 29 games for the Demon Deacons during the 2024-25 campaign. Rated among the top available transfers heading into the summer of 2025, Johnson committed to San Diego as part of the Toreros' sweeping roster overhaul under coach Steve Lavin. In eight WCC outings before stepping away in February 2026, Johnson led the conference in both scoring (20.3 ppg) and steals (3.3 spg) while dishing 5.6 assists per game, signaling a breakout season that was cut short when he took a leave for academic and health reasons.
